Ingredients
– 2 cups broccoli florets (fresh)
– 1 large apple (diced, any variety)
– 1/2 cup walnuts (chopped, toasted for added crunch)
– 1/4 cup dried cranberries (or raisins)
– 1/2 cup quinoa (cooked, optional for added protein)
– 2 tablespoons olive oil
– 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
– 1 tablespoon honey (or Maple syrup for vegan option)
– Salt and pepper (to taste)
– Fresh lemon juice (optional)
Instructions
Here’s how to prepare the Clean Eating Broccoli Apple Bowl with Crunch & Flavor in just a few simple steps:
1. Wash and Prepare Ingredients: Rinse the broccoli florets and cut them into bite-sized pieces. Dice the apple and set aside.
2. Cook Quinoa: If using quinoa, cook according to package instructions. Typically, rinse the quinoa, combine with water at a 1:2 ratio, bring to a boil, cover, and simmer until fluffy.
3. Toast the Walnuts: In a skillet over medium heat, add chopped walnuts and toast them for about 5 minutes, stirring frequently. Watch carefully to avoid burning.
4. Combine Dressing Ingredients: In a small bowl, whisk together olive oil, apple cider vinegar, honey (or maple syrup), salt, and pepper. Adjust seasoning to your liking.
5.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the broccoli, diced apple, toasted walnuts, dried cranberries, and cooked quinoa (if using).
6. Dress the Salad: Pour the dressing over the bowl and toss everything together until evenly coated.
7. Serve: Taste and adjust seasoning as needed. Serve immediately, garnished with a sprinkle of lemon juice if desired.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 5 minutes
